Differences between Microwave, Oven, and Stovetop Reheating Methods
When it comes to reheating baked potatoes, the microwave is often the quickest option. It allows for a rapid transfer of heat, resulting in a cooked potato in just a few minutes. However, this method can also lead to uneven heating, resulting in a potato that’s either overcooked in some areas or undercooked in others.
On the other hand, oven reheating is a more gentle process that allows for even heat distribution. This method is ideal for those who want to reheat their potatoes without the risk of overcooking. The oven reheating method typically takes anywhere from 15 to 30 minutes, depending on the size of the potato.
Stovetop reheating, while not as common as the other two methods, can be a viable option for those who want to achieve a crispy exterior and a fluffy interior. This method requires more attention and effort, as it necessitates wrapping the potato in foil and placing it over low heat. It’s essential to keep an eye on the potato to prevent it from burning or becoming too soggy.

Comparison of Reheating Times for Various Sizes of Baked Potatoes
| Size of Baked Potato | Reheating Time (microwave) | Reheating Time (oven) | Reheating Time (stovetop) |
| — | — | — | — |
| Small (100-150g) | 2-3 minutes | 15-20 minutes | 30-40 minutes |
| Medium (200-250g) | 3-4 minutes | 20-25 minutes | 40-50 minutes |
| Large (300-350g) | 4-5 minutes | 25-30 minutes | 50-60 minutes |
As the chart shows, the reheating time varies greatly depending on the size of the potato. Smaller potatoes tend to reheat faster than larger ones, which require more time to cook evenly.
Step-by-Step Guide for Reheating a Baked Potato in the Oven using a Wire Rack
1. Preheat your oven to 350°F (175°C).
2. Place the baked potato on a wire rack, which allows for air circulation and even heating.
3. Cover the potato with foil to prevent moisture loss and promote even cooking.
4. Place the potato in the oven and set the timer according to the size of the potato (see chart above).
5. Once the potato is cooked to your liking, remove it from the oven and let it rest for a few minutes before serving.

Importance of Internal Temperature Check
Internal temperature is a critical factor to consider when reheating baked potatoes for food safety reasons.
According to the FDA, it is essential to heat potatoes to a minimum internal temperature of 165ÅF (74°C) to kill bacteria.
The internal temperature check is vital to eliminate the risk of foodborne illness caused by undercooked or reheated potatoes.

Safe Storage and Reheating of Leftover Baked Potatoes
To minimize the risk of bacterial contamination and foodborne illness, follow these steps when storing and reheating leftover baked potatoes:
- Store leftover baked potatoes in a sealed container at a temperature of 40°F (4°C) or below;
- Reheat leftover baked potatoes to an internal temperature of 165°F (74°C) within two hours of the baked potato being cooked;
- Use a food thermometer to ensure accurate temperature checking;
- Never reheat a baked potato that has been at room temperature for more than two hours.

Reheating a Baked Potato in a Microwave
This method is perfect for quickly reheating a baked potato without losing its texture.
- Wrap a cooled baked potato in a damp paper towel to absorb excess moisture and promote even cooking.
- Place the wrapped potato on a microwave-safe plate and heat it for 30-45 seconds or until it’s warmed through.
- Check the potato for doneness by inserting a fork or knife; if it slides in easily, the potato is reheated.
- Let the potato stand for 30 seconds to allow the steam to dissipate before serving.
Reheating a Baked Potato on the Stovetop
This method is perfect for achieving a crispy exterior on your baked potato.
- Place a cooled baked potato on a flat surface and slice it in half lengthwise.
- Heat a non-stick skillet or cast-iron pan over medium heat (approximately 325-350°F or 165-175°C).
- Place the potato halves in the skillet, cut side down, and cook for 3-4 minutes on the first side or until the edges start to brown.
- Flip the potatoes over and cook for an additional 3-4 minutes or until they’re crispy and the flesh is heated through.
- Use a slotted spoon to serve the reheated baked potatoes, garnished with additional toppings if desired.
